Thatching is the procedure of removing the layer of dead grass, roots, and organic particles that collects in between the soil and living turf, which can hinder water, air, and nutrient absorption. Excessive thatch can cause shallow root systems, increased bug issues, and irregular growth. Techniques for thatching include handbook raking or making use of specialized dethatching devices that lifts and eliminates the layer without damaging healthy turf The process is often followed by aeration, overseeding, or fertilization to promote healthy recovery and development. Routine thatching makes sure much better soil-to-grass contact, enhances nutrient uptake, and preserves a lush, durable yard. Integrating thatching into lawn care regimens improves both the appearance and long-term health of turf.
